A thorough evaluation by a licensed technician goes far beyond an easy visual check of the living spaces. It includes a careful evaluation of the entire home, consisting of the roofing void, subfloor areas, external border, sheds, and neighboring trees or keeping walls that could act as a nesting website.
Modern detection methods have actually developed substantially to counter the stealthy nature of these pests. Certified inspectors make use of specialized tools such as moisture meters, thermal imaging video cameras, and sounding gadgets to recognize anomalies concealed behind plasterboard and deep within internal walls. Termites create high levels of moisture and heat within their localized galleries, which means a thermal video camera can reveal hot spots that are entirely invisible to the naked eye. Additionally, inspectors are highly trained to identify the subtle, early warning signs that inexperienced house owners often neglect. These indications consist of faint mud tracking tubes along brick structures, bubbling or blistering paintwork, drooping wood door frames, and a hollow sound when wood structures are gently tapped.
The location of Queanbeyan, NSW makes it especially prone to timber pest activity. The surrounding bushland, combined with older property structures and developed gardens, supplies an ideal foraging ground for subterranean colonies. Termites can take a trip approximately one hundred metres from their central nest looking for food sources, suggesting that even if your instant property appears clear, a nest in a neighbouring lawn or close-by parkland could be actively targeting your home. Moisture management is another critical aspect that inspectors examine. Dripping shower recesses, obstructed weep holes, insufficient subfloor ventilation, and inadequately lined up garden beds that transport water towards the external walls all create high moisture zones that draw in foraging termites.
If an inspection does reveal an active infestation, it is definitely vital that property owners do not disrupt the location or effort to spray the bugs with off the shelf chemicals. Interrupting the mud tubes or lumber galleries will simply cause the colony to retreat into another covert part of the structure, making eventual removal far more hard for experts. A licensed inspector can create a targeted treatment strategy using approved baits, cleans, or liquid soil barriers developed to eliminate the whole colony, consisting of the queen.
If you're planning to acquire property in the area, a pre‑purchase timber‑pest inspection before signing the contract is essential. It secures you from acquiring a major structural issue that might threaten your financial resources. For current house owners, the industry recommends organizing a termite inspection in Queanbeyan at least yearly, and more often if the home beings in a high‑risk zone surrounded by thick greenery. Keeping a regular schedule of expert checks, along with maintaining a dry subfloor and removing dead wood from the garden, is the most reliable way to defend against the destructive results of lumber pests.
